Palpable tension gripped the Barnawa axis of Kaduna South Local Government Area on Monday after security operatives allegedly shot and killed a young man.
The incident sparked angry protests, forcing the closure of popular bars, eateries, and other social spots in the bustling neighbourhood.
Eyewitnesses told Punch that the victim was reportedly struck by a stray bullet fired by a personnel of the National Drug Law Enforcement Agency (NDLEA), who was chasing a suspected drug dealer.
